Hosta Vases

September 01, 2022

While I was working with the elephant ears I decided I also wanted to do something with Hosta leaves. These vases are made with two different size hosta leaves. Hosta Vases


The one in the back is a bigger leaf and slightly different variety than the 3 in the front. It took me a few tries (and some smooshed vases) to come up with a plan on how to do this. I really wanted these to be just the leaf without having to add a separate bottom.

Hosta Vases


I think it's amazing that all of these are made from the same two leaves, but each has it's own personality.

clay

Elephant Ear Birdbath and Bowls

August 30, 2022

I used to have elephant ears in the front of my house by my stoop, but a few years ago we had a really cold winter and after that they never came back. I've been looking for years at Home Depot, but every time I saw them the box was already empty. I went to a local market this spring and they had them! I wish I took a picture of the seed because it was enormous. I got a large planter figuring that I can bring it in for the winter so it won't be affected by the cold. I was worried it was a dud because nothing grew for a few weeks, but after a trip to Chaumont I came home and we had elephant ears.
With all the heat the last few weeks a few of the leaves were dying off so I cut off two and decided to make pots. Elephant Ear Birdbath and Bowls


I wanted to try to make a birdbath so I did it two different ways. This first one I cut up a pool noodle and propped it on all 4 sides to create the shape I wanted.

Elephant Ear Birdbath and Bowls


For the second one I used my large bowl mold and started it upside down. This gave me a bit more of a bowl shape which I liked.

Elephant Ear Birdbath and Bowls


What I did not think to do, however, was add a foot so it is a bit wobbly. I do really like the shape.

Elephant Ear Birdbath and Bowls


I also took a smaller leave and made a bowl with that.

Elephant Ear Birdbath and Bowls


Once again I forgot the foot. There is a 4th one I made on this same smaller form that I remembered the foot on. All of these were made using Laguna 66 because I wanted to be able to have them outside and deal with the elements.
